@charset "utf-8";
/* CSS Document */

body { margin-left: 0px; margin-top: 0px; margin-right: 0px; margin-bottom: 0px; background-image: url(andou_66.jpg); background-position: center top; background-color: #D3E88D; background-repeat: repeat-y; }
body, td, th { font-size: 12px; }
a:link { color: #333; }
a:visited { color: #333; }
a:hover { color: #09F; }
a:active { color: #09F; }
fieldset, img { border: 0; }
input, button, textarea, select, optgroup, option { font-family: inherit; font-size: inherit; font-style: inherit; font-weight: inherit; }
input, button, textarea, select { *font-size: 100%;
}
.hide{display: none;}
ol, ul{list-style: none;}
li{list-style-type: none;}
.k{width: 1000px; margin-right: auto; margin-left: auto; text-align: center;}
.top5{margin-top: 5px;}
.top10{margin-top: 10px;}
#top {position: relative;}
#top .l{background-image: url(andou_01.jpg); background-repeat: no-repeat; position: absolute; height: 1440px; width: 218px; left: -217px;}
#top .r{background-image: url(andou_03.jpg); background-repeat: no-repeat; position: absolute; height: 1440px; width: 217px; right: -217px;}
.k.bd{background-image: url(nadou_68.jpg); background-repeat: no-repeat; height: 504px; }
.k.bd1{background-image: url(andou_23.jpg); background-repeat: no-repeat; height: 350px; }


.pj-box{width: 100%;padding: 0;margin: 0 auto;background: #fff;}
.myscroll{overflow: hidden;width: 750px;margin: 0 auto;height: 500px;}
.myscroll li{width: 100%;}
.myscroll a{color: #333;text-decoration: none;}
.myscroll a:hover {color: #ED5565; text-decoration: underline;}

.fl{float: left;}
.fr{float: right;}
.clear{clear: both;}
.dg-left{width: 626px;margin: 10px 0 0 25px;height: 535px;}
.dg-right{width: 270px;margin: 50px 25px 0 0;}
.dg-bottoms{clear: all;width: 920px;margin: 0 auto;}
.dg {
	width: 962px;
	margin-right: auto;
	margin-left: auto;
	padding: 10px;
	background-color: #fafafa;
	background-repeat: repeat;
}
.ftbottom { background-image: url(di2s.png); background-position: 50% bottom; background-repeat: repeat-x; bottom: 0; height: 132px; position: fixed; text-align: center; width: 100%; z-index: 100; color: #FFFFFF; }
.ftbottom div span a img { margin-bottom: 0px; }
.fankui { width: 982px; font-size: 12px;/* [disabled]margin-top: 10px;
*/ }
.fankui .fzaixian { border: 1px solid rgb(186, 186, 186); width: 324px; height: 616px; overflow: auto; float: right; }
.fankui .fzaixiancon { width: 310px; height: 570px; margin-left: 13px; -ms-overflow-y: scroll; }
.fankui .fzaixiancon td { padding: 5px 0px; vertical-align: top; }
.fankui .fzaixiancon .tit { background: rgb(234, 234, 234); width: 270px; color: rgb(10, 120, 23); line-height: 26px; padding-left: 15px; font-size: 14px; }
.fankui .fzaixiancon .txtcon { width: 270px; line-height: 20px; padding-top: 10px; font-size: 12px; }
.fankui .fliuyan { background: rgb(241, 241, 241); border: 1px solid rgb(99, 99, 99); width: 640px; height: 616px; line-height: 20px; overflow: hidden; float: left; }
.fliuyan .lywrap { height: 569px; overflow: hidden; }
.fliuyan ul { /* [disabled]width: 97%;
*/ margin: 0px; padding: 0px; }
.fliuyan ul li { margin: 0px auto; padding: 5px; border-bottom-color: rgb(204, 204, 204); border-bottom-width: 1px; border-bottom-style: solid; color: #000; }
.fliuyan ul li .name { color: rgb(185, 1, 1); font-weight: bold; }
.fliuyan ul li p { background: rgb(251, 251, 251); padding: 10px; border: 1px dashed rgb(204, 204, 204); color: rgb(51, 51, 51); }
.fliuyan ul li p span { color: rgb(10, 120, 21); font-size: 14px; font-weight: bold; }
#menu ul { padding-left: 324px; }
#menu ul li { float: left; width: 120px; padding-top: 47px; line-height: 45px; height: 45px; }
#menu ul li a { display: block; text-indent: -9999px; }

* { padding: 0; margin: 0; }
.k .shipin { float: left; }

html, body { font-size: 12px; font-family: "微软雅黑"; outline: none; color: #666; background: #fff; }
ul, ol { list-style: none; }
img { border: none; outline: none; }
a { color: #666; text-decoration: none; outline: none; }
a:hover { color: #e8431f; }
/*浮动客服*/
#floatDivBoxs { width: 170px; background: #fff; position: fixed; top: 100px; right: -170px; z-index: 999; }
#floatDivBoxs .floatDtt { width: 100%; height: 45px; line-height: 45px; background: #f08326; color: #fff; font-size: 18px; text-indent: 22px; position: relative; }
#floatDivBoxs .floatDqq { padding: 0 14px; }
#floatDivBoxs .floatDqq li { height: 45px; line-height: 45px; font-size: 15px; border-bottom: 1px solid #e3e3e3; text-align: right }
#floatDivBoxs .floatDqq li img { float: left; margin-top: 7px; }
#floatDivBoxs .floatDtxt { font-size: 18px; color: #333; padding: 12px 14px; }
#floatDivBoxs .floatDtel { padding: 0 0 15px 10px; }
#floatDivBoxs .floatImg { text-align: center; padding: 10px; background: #EBEBEB; }
#floatDivBoxs .floatImg img { margin-bottom: 5px; }
#floatDivBoxs .floatDtel img { display: block; }
#floatDivBoxs .floatDbg { width: 100%; height: 20px; background: url(../images/online_botbg.jpg) no-repeat; box-shadow: -2px 0 3px rgba(0,0,0,0.25); }
.floatShadow { background: #fff; box-shadow: -2px 0 3px rgba(0,0,0,0.25); }
#rightArrow { width: 50px; height: 45px; background: url(../images/online_arrow.jpg) no-repeat; position: fixed; top: 100px; right: 0; z-index: 999; }
#rightArrow a { display: block; height: 45px; }
.menu{ padding-top: 107px; }
.menu ul{ padding-left: 92px; }
.menu ul li{ float: left; width: 135px; height: 40px; }
.menu ul li a{ color: #FFF; display: block; height: 40px; text-indent: -9999px; }
.dg1 a{display: block;height: 480px;text-indent: -9999px;width: 1000px;}
.dg2 a{display: block;height: 316px;text-indent: -9999px;width: 1000px;}


